Skip to end of banner
Go to start of banner

Carnival PDR Setup (from templates)

Skip to end of metadata
Go to start of metadata

You are viewing an old version of this page. View the current version.

Compare with Current Restore this Version View Version History

« Previous Version 10 Current »

Copy and Power Rename

XML Questions

  • Remove irrelevant tags. We are only adding questions with a single tag to make it easier to find, delete and re-add questions when Carnival change PDR content.

  • Fix any special characters

  • Find Replace & with “and”

  • Rename files to match importQuestion commands

XML Exams

  • Find Replace & with “and”

  • Replace HtmlContent parameter with <HtmlContent><![CDATA[<script src="/Smp/Cnt/Root/CUK/-File/js/pdr-collapse.js"></script>]]></HtmlContent> NOTE: the OrgPath needs to be set depending on which brand you are importing too

  • Rename files to match importExam commands

  • Note: when we import Exams, we need to include: <![CDATA[QuestionCategory]]> wrapped around the Question Categories. The Exam files that Carnival provides does not necessarily include this.

Page files and Setup Commands

  • Find and Replace PositionCode. Use NotePad++ Find in Files to do this in all files

  • Find and Replace TagCode with what is used in the Question File tags. Use NotePad++ Find in Files to do this.

  • If creating new vessel setups for a brand then copy and paste and Vessel-specific files

Assessor Guidelines

  • Rename files to match importNavPage files

  • Load to FTP in appropriate locate as per importNavPage files

Offering Rules

  • Find and Replace PositionCode

  • Find and Replace TagCode

  • Add and run rules

Setting up Registration and Instructor Rules using Matrices

Example PDR Student Matrix (CCL-1EN):

  1. Download a new matrix from the PDR page that you built (e.g. 3ETO)

  2. Reorder/Alphabetize the columns (v4.7, will be done automatically). I like to put the Assessments in a first section and then the Verifications in a 2nd section

  3. You will need to copy the PDR2 Assessment column and replicate it the same number of times as Vessel Classes (So, in this example, there are 7 Vessel classes, so you need 7 PDR 2 Assessment columns - 1 PDR2 Assessment rule for each class).

  4. Fill out the Ranks and Vessels as per Client specifications

  5. Fill out the top part:

    1. PDR3 and PDR2 ReRegistration; PDR 1 OneTime

    2. PDR3 = 30d; PDR2 180d

    3. Certificates: PDR3 = 2Y; PDR2 = 5Y

    4. ASSESSMENTS: Use MostRecentRegistrationCompletedFor with the Path of the Verification from the Previous Level

    5. VERIFICATIONS: Use CompletedForSinceCurrentCompletion with the Path of the Assessment from the Same Level

Example PDR Instructor Matrix (CCL - 1EN):

  1. Download a new matrix from the PDR page that you built (e.g. 3ETO)

  2. Reorder/Alphabetize the columns (v4.7, will be done automatically). You don’t need to split up the Assessments and Verifications into sections

  3. Instructor Rule Status = Active

  4. Add an x for Remove Instructor if client desires this

  5. Fill in the ranks / vessels as advised by Client


Post Setup Checklist (Run through prior to notifying client that setup is complete):

  • Check that Assessments and Question Categories are correctly tagged (tagging icon appears in Respositories)

  • Check for questions without tags using GetQuestionsByCategoriesAndTags (exclude -tags:tagList to show questions without tags)

  • Check Attributes (including Permissions) using GetLinkAttributes on each Course and Nav Page level

  • Check Assessment Link System.Content.Evaluation.SelectedTags Attributes (GetLinkAttribute)

  • Check Names and Link Order using GetNavPageLinkDetails

  • Check that External IDs (CPS Codes) have been correctly added using GetNavPageDetails